Solução eficiente para balanceamento de carga em servidores de aplicação java / Efficient load balancing solution for java application servers
Autor(a) principal: | |
---|---|
Data de Publicação: | 2021 |
Outros Autores: | , , , |
Tipo de documento: | Artigo |
Idioma: | por |
Título da fonte: | Brazilian Applied Science Review |
Texto Completo: | https://ojs.brazilianjournals.com.br/ojs/index.php/BASR/article/view/33958 |
Resumo: | Atualmente, o desenvolvimento de aplicações para internet é a melhor forma de oferecer facilidade de acesso aos usuários a partir de um computador ou de um dispositivo móvel, pois não é necessário instalar nenhum software adicional. Dentre as diversas soluções para o desenvolvimento de aplicações, a plataforma Java tem se tornado a procurada por ser independente de ambiente computacional, oferecendo uma variedade de bibliotecas, e projetada para executar código com segurança. Assim, aplicações baseadas em Java passaram a automatizar atividades operacionais das áreas administrativa e acadêmica das universidades federais. Em certas ocasiões, estas aplicações podem sofrer uma grande demanda de requisições simultâneas provocando baixos tempos de resposta ou até a interrupção dos serviços. Uma solução para atender a grande demanda de requisições simultâneas é utilizar várias máquinas na rede atuando como um único servidor, através de um balanceamento de carga. Este trabalho apresenta um estudo comparativo entre os balanceadores de carga Apache Server com Tomcat Connector mod_jk e o HAProxy dos servidores de aplicação Java que hospedam os Sistemas Institucionais Integrados de Gestão (SIG/UFRN) da Universidade Federal de Itajubá. |
id |
BASR-0_93afa15837b61632cdb0a2e4353e95b4 |
---|---|
oai_identifier_str |
oai:ojs2.ojs.brazilianjournals.com.br:article/33958 |
network_acronym_str |
BASR-0 |
network_name_str |
Brazilian Applied Science Review |
repository_id_str |
|
spelling |
Solução eficiente para balanceamento de carga em servidores de aplicação java / Efficient load balancing solution for java application serversBalanceamento de CargaAlta DisponibilidadeBenchmark.Atualmente, o desenvolvimento de aplicações para internet é a melhor forma de oferecer facilidade de acesso aos usuários a partir de um computador ou de um dispositivo móvel, pois não é necessário instalar nenhum software adicional. Dentre as diversas soluções para o desenvolvimento de aplicações, a plataforma Java tem se tornado a procurada por ser independente de ambiente computacional, oferecendo uma variedade de bibliotecas, e projetada para executar código com segurança. Assim, aplicações baseadas em Java passaram a automatizar atividades operacionais das áreas administrativa e acadêmica das universidades federais. Em certas ocasiões, estas aplicações podem sofrer uma grande demanda de requisições simultâneas provocando baixos tempos de resposta ou até a interrupção dos serviços. Uma solução para atender a grande demanda de requisições simultâneas é utilizar várias máquinas na rede atuando como um único servidor, através de um balanceamento de carga. Este trabalho apresenta um estudo comparativo entre os balanceadores de carga Apache Server com Tomcat Connector mod_jk e o HAProxy dos servidores de aplicação Java que hospedam os Sistemas Institucionais Integrados de Gestão (SIG/UFRN) da Universidade Federal de Itajubá. Brazilian Journals Publicações de Periódicos e Editora Ltda.2021-08-06info:eu-repo/semantics/articleinfo:eu-repo/semantics/publishedVersionapplication/pdfhttps://ojs.brazilianjournals.com.br/ojs/index.php/BASR/article/view/3395810.34115/basrv5n4-014Brazilian Applied Science Review; Vol. 5 No. 4 (2021); 1919-1930Brazilian Applied Science Review; v. 5 n. 4 (2021); 1919-19302595-36212595-362110.34115/basr.v5i4reponame:Brazilian Applied Science Reviewinstname:Brazilian Journals Publicações de Periódicos e Editora Ltdainstacron:FIEPporhttps://ojs.brazilianjournals.com.br/ojs/index.php/BASR/article/view/33958/pdfCopyright (c) 2021 Brazilian Applied Science Reviewinfo:eu-repo/semantics/openAccessMilanez, José Renato Castrode Oliveira, Pablo MarquesMoreira, Edmilson MarmoSeraphim, Thatyana de Faria PiolaSeraphim, Enzo2021-08-19T14:19:03Zoai:ojs2.ojs.brazilianjournals.com.br:article/33958Revistahttps://www.brazilianjournals.com/index.php/BASRPRIhttps://ojs.brazilianjournals.com.br/ojs/index.php/BASR/oaibrazilianasr@yahoo.com || brazilianasr@yahoo.com2595-36212595-3621opendoar:2021-08-19T14:19:03Brazilian Applied Science Review - Brazilian Journals Publicações de Periódicos e Editora Ltdafalse |
dc.title.none.fl_str_mv |
Solução eficiente para balanceamento de carga em servidores de aplicação java / Efficient load balancing solution for java application servers |
title |
Solução eficiente para balanceamento de carga em servidores de aplicação java / Efficient load balancing solution for java application servers |
spellingShingle |
Solução eficiente para balanceamento de carga em servidores de aplicação java / Efficient load balancing solution for java application servers Milanez, José Renato Castro Balanceamento de Carga Alta Disponibilidade Benchmark. |
title_short |
Solução eficiente para balanceamento de carga em servidores de aplicação java / Efficient load balancing solution for java application servers |
title_full |
Solução eficiente para balanceamento de carga em servidores de aplicação java / Efficient load balancing solution for java application servers |
title_fullStr |
Solução eficiente para balanceamento de carga em servidores de aplicação java / Efficient load balancing solution for java application servers |
title_full_unstemmed |
Solução eficiente para balanceamento de carga em servidores de aplicação java / Efficient load balancing solution for java application servers |
title_sort |
Solução eficiente para balanceamento de carga em servidores de aplicação java / Efficient load balancing solution for java application servers |
author |
Milanez, José Renato Castro |
author_facet |
Milanez, José Renato Castro de Oliveira, Pablo Marques Moreira, Edmilson Marmo Seraphim, Thatyana de Faria Piola Seraphim, Enzo |
author_role |
author |
author2 |
de Oliveira, Pablo Marques Moreira, Edmilson Marmo Seraphim, Thatyana de Faria Piola Seraphim, Enzo |
author2_role |
author author author author |
dc.contributor.author.fl_str_mv |
Milanez, José Renato Castro de Oliveira, Pablo Marques Moreira, Edmilson Marmo Seraphim, Thatyana de Faria Piola Seraphim, Enzo |
dc.subject.por.fl_str_mv |
Balanceamento de Carga Alta Disponibilidade Benchmark. |
topic |
Balanceamento de Carga Alta Disponibilidade Benchmark. |
description |
Atualmente, o desenvolvimento de aplicações para internet é a melhor forma de oferecer facilidade de acesso aos usuários a partir de um computador ou de um dispositivo móvel, pois não é necessário instalar nenhum software adicional. Dentre as diversas soluções para o desenvolvimento de aplicações, a plataforma Java tem se tornado a procurada por ser independente de ambiente computacional, oferecendo uma variedade de bibliotecas, e projetada para executar código com segurança. Assim, aplicações baseadas em Java passaram a automatizar atividades operacionais das áreas administrativa e acadêmica das universidades federais. Em certas ocasiões, estas aplicações podem sofrer uma grande demanda de requisições simultâneas provocando baixos tempos de resposta ou até a interrupção dos serviços. Uma solução para atender a grande demanda de requisições simultâneas é utilizar várias máquinas na rede atuando como um único servidor, através de um balanceamento de carga. Este trabalho apresenta um estudo comparativo entre os balanceadores de carga Apache Server com Tomcat Connector mod_jk e o HAProxy dos servidores de aplicação Java que hospedam os Sistemas Institucionais Integrados de Gestão (SIG/UFRN) da Universidade Federal de Itajubá. |
publishDate |
2021 |
dc.date.none.fl_str_mv |
2021-08-06 |
dc.type.driver.fl_str_mv |
info:eu-repo/semantics/article info:eu-repo/semantics/publishedVersion |
format |
article |
status_str |
publishedVersion |
dc.identifier.uri.fl_str_mv |
https://ojs.brazilianjournals.com.br/ojs/index.php/BASR/article/view/33958 10.34115/basrv5n4-014 |
url |
https://ojs.brazilianjournals.com.br/ojs/index.php/BASR/article/view/33958 |
identifier_str_mv |
10.34115/basrv5n4-014 |
dc.language.iso.fl_str_mv |
por |
language |
por |
dc.relation.none.fl_str_mv |
https://ojs.brazilianjournals.com.br/ojs/index.php/BASR/article/view/33958/pdf |
dc.rights.driver.fl_str_mv |
Copyright (c) 2021 Brazilian Applied Science Review info:eu-repo/semantics/openAccess |
rights_invalid_str_mv |
Copyright (c) 2021 Brazilian Applied Science Review |
eu_rights_str_mv |
openAccess |
dc.format.none.fl_str_mv |
application/pdf |
dc.publisher.none.fl_str_mv |
Brazilian Journals Publicações de Periódicos e Editora Ltda. |
publisher.none.fl_str_mv |
Brazilian Journals Publicações de Periódicos e Editora Ltda. |
dc.source.none.fl_str_mv |
Brazilian Applied Science Review; Vol. 5 No. 4 (2021); 1919-1930 Brazilian Applied Science Review; v. 5 n. 4 (2021); 1919-1930 2595-3621 2595-3621 10.34115/basr.v5i4 reponame:Brazilian Applied Science Review instname:Brazilian Journals Publicações de Periódicos e Editora Ltda instacron:FIEP |
instname_str |
Brazilian Journals Publicações de Periódicos e Editora Ltda |
instacron_str |
FIEP |
institution |
FIEP |
reponame_str |
Brazilian Applied Science Review |
collection |
Brazilian Applied Science Review |
repository.name.fl_str_mv |
Brazilian Applied Science Review - Brazilian Journals Publicações de Periódicos e Editora Ltda |
repository.mail.fl_str_mv |
brazilianasr@yahoo.com || brazilianasr@yahoo.com |
_version_ |
1797240008311046144 |